Tylecodon striatus is a species of the genus Tylecodon in the family of thick-leaf plants (Crassulaceae).

description

Tylecodon striatus grows with a diameter of 2.5 centimeters from an underground, thickened base with up to 6 centimeters in diameter as a little branched small shrub and becomes up to 18 centimeters, sometimes up to 25 centimeters high. The upright to spreading and often climbing shoots reach 5 to 10 millimeters in diameter. Young shoots have a pale gray-green bark with dark stripes, older shoots have yellowish, peeling bark. The rounded and tapering phyllopodia are 1 to 3 millimeters high. The linear to linearly inverted lanceolate leaves are sometimes almost stalk-round and 3.5 to 10 centimeters long and 3 to 6 millimeters wide. The furrowed or rutted upper side of the leaf is rarely flat. At the pointed to blunt tip there is a little pointed tip. Older leaves wither and remain on the shoots.

The glandular to downy-haired inflorescence consists of elongated and up to 35 centimeters high thyrses with 1 to 5 monochasia . The single flowers stand upright or spread out. The flower stalk is 1 to 1.8 inches long. The tubular and bulging corolla is 12 to 15 millimeters long and is greenish brown in color.

Systematics and distribution

Tylecodon striatus is distributed in South Africa in the provinces of Northern Cape and Western Cape in the Succulent Karoo . It was first described in 1964 by Paul Clifford Hutchison as Cotyledon striata . Helmut Richard Tölken placed the species in the genus Tylecodon in 1978 .
